Solar Powered WiFi Weather Station Kit (3D Printed Parts Only)
This DIY weather station kit includes high-quality 3D printed parts to assemble a solar-powered WiFi weather station. Perfect for hobbyists and students interested in IoT, this weather station monitors environmental data such as temperature, humidity, pressure, and other weather parameters. The device connects to WiFi and transmits real-time data to an online platform for analysis and visualization.
